General precautions:
Ÿ
Wristwatch and jewelry – To avoid damages to the equipment and to the operator,
do not wear objects that conduct electricity.
Atmospheric discharges –Do not work on this equipment during atmospheric
discharges.
Labels– Do not remove warning labels. If the item is illegible or damaged, replace it
by a new label.
Children– Do not leave unattended children near the equipment.
ESD– Electrostatic discharge.
Keep the components inside the antistatic package until installation.
I.
Avoid touching the electronic components when installing a module or board.
II.
Avoid electricalshock! Opening or removing the doors of this equipment
can expose it to dangerous voltages.
WARNING
To reduce the risk of electric shock, before maintenance, turn off the power
of the equipment by moving the circuit breaker key to the position OFF.
Leave all maintenance services to qualified technical professionals.
